"We stayed at Globales Nova Apartments with Jet2 from 21st to 31st July as part of a group of 17 people from our football club. There were five families, with children aged between 12 and 16, including our 16-year-old daughter.
The weather was incredibly hot throughout our stay. For most of the first week temperatures were around 35°C, with just one rainstorm, before dropping slightly to 29–30°C and then climbing back to 32–33°C by the end of the holiday. Even returning to the hotel late at night it was still around 29°C.
The Only Negative – Air Conditioning
I'll start with the only real negative because, unfortunately, it affected everyone in our group.
The apartments have no air conditioning controls, just an on/off switch, and during such sustained heat the system simply wasn't cooling the rooms. After spending all day on the beach or by the pool, you really need somewhere cool to relax, shower, get ready for the evening or have a siesta.
The Jet2 resort manager visited our apartment and measured the room temperature at 27°C, despite the air conditioning supposedly being on. We'd have a shower and immediately start sweating again, and sleeping comfortably was difficult. Not Jet2's fault but they gave us some compensation because of this.
We hadn't planned on eating out every evening as the apartments have kitchen facilities, but cooking would only have made the rooms even hotter, so we ended up eating out every night, which added to the overall cost of the holiday.
We complained to both the hotel and Jet2. After a few days we were given a fan, but as we had two rooms we needed another one and had to ask several times before receiving it. We were also told the air conditioning filters had been changed, but it made no noticeable difference.
It's a shame because this was genuinely the only issue we had, but in temperatures like these it was quite a significant one.

Pools
The outdoor pool was lovely and, because of the heat, felt almost like a warm bath! There is also an indoor pool which was freezing in the best possible way. It became the perfect place to cool down after hours in the sun.
Like many resorts in Mallorca, you do need to be up early if you want the best loungers. We were putting towels down around 7am, although some people were out as early as 6am. There are plenty of loungers overall, but the popular spots go quickly.
Apartments
The apartments themselves were spacious and clean.
The bedroom had a comfortable double bed and plenty of wardrobe space. The lounge/kitchen area also had good storage, a TV, hob, microwave and fridge.
Our balcony overlooked the pool and had a lovely sea view, making it a perfect place to watch the sunrise. I'd definitely recommend requesting a pool or sea-view apartment if possible, as some rooms face inland.
Location
The location is one of the hotel's biggest strengths.
We spent several days on Palmanova Beach, hiring sunbeds and the coconut-style umbrellas (around €20 for two beds and an umbrella). The beach was spotless, the sea was crystal clear and incredibly warm. We also enjoyed watching the boats, superyachts and the occasional Ferrari or Porsche driving around the area.

We visited Magaluf a few times, but personally preferred the more relaxed atmosphere of Palmanova. Most evenings ended with a drink at Roger's Bar or Three Brothers before heading back to the apartments.

Overall
Despite the air conditioning problems, we all agreed we'd happily stay at Globales Nova again.
The location is excellent, the apartments are clean and spacious, the pool area is great, the pool bar is reasonably priced with friendly staff, and the overall atmosphere is perfect for families.
If the hotel could resolve the air conditioning issue, this would easily have been a five-star stay. As it stands, that's the one thing preventing me from giving it full marks.
